VIETNAM caught fire in the final set to hold off the Philippines, 25-21, 23-25, 19-25, 25-20, 8-15, at the start of the 30th Southeast Asian Games women's volleyball competition on Tuesday at the Philsports Arena in Pasig City.
The Filipina spikers fought their way back from one-set down and kept Vietnam in sight, 7-8, in the decider, only to see the Vietnamese unleash five unanswered points for a 7-13 spread.
Alyssa Valdez stopped the bleeding but Thi Hue Luu put her team at match point, 14-8, before a Valdez error clinched the match for the visitors.
